Greg Graham

Vice President Commercial Lending at FirstBank Southwest

Greg Graham has over 40 years of experience in the banking and real estate industries. Greg currently serves as the Vice President of Commercial Lending at FirstBank Southwest, a position they have held since April 2022. Prior to this, they worked as the Vice President of Commercial Lending at Happy State Bank for five years.

In addition to their banking roles, Greg has also held executive positions in various companies. Greg was the President of Kismet Properties, Inc., where they were responsible for all investment, administrative, financial, and operational decisions. Greg created and organized the company and served as the sole active owner from June 1991 to February 2017.

Greg also served as the President of Stelaron, Inc. from May 1998 to January 2017. Furthermore, they contributed as a member of the Board of Directors for Canyon Exploration Company and Playa Petroleum Inc from January 2001 to July 2011.

Greg began their career at The First National Bank of Amarillo in 1983 as a Credit Analyst and eventually became a Vice President in Commercial Loans. At the bank, they handled marketing, preparation, and servicing of commercial loans to a wide range of businesses and professionals. Their expertise covered various sectors such as wholesale, retail, manufacturing, cattle, oil & gas, commercial real estate, law firms, accounting firms, and healthcare. Greg worked at the bank from January 1983 to June 1991.

Greg Graham began their education at Amarillo College in 1978, where they studied for a year before transferring to Texas A&M University. Greg attended Texas A&M from 1979 to 1982 and earned a Bachelor of Business Administration (B.B.A.) degree with a focus on Accounting and Finance. After completing their undergraduate studies, Greg returned to Amarillo College from 1986 to 1988 and obtained a diploma in Commercial Lending from the American Institute of Banking. In 1989, they briefly studied at the West Texas A&M University College of Business, where they took a graduate course in SEC Accounting.
